Part of Matzuo#39;s Nano Series of lures, the Nano Crank offers anglers the perfect downsized crankbait for those heavily fished waters were finicky fish prefer bite-sized baits. These versatile mini baits trigger powerful strikes from trout, bass, perch and all other panfish. These tiny floating lures are sure to become favorites among ultralight fishermen fishing tiny brooks to large tailwaters and lakes.

This little crank works great. I have caught Pickerel, Walleye, Crappie, Rock Bass, Large and Smallmouth all on the Chrome Blue Color. Sometimes it does a little circle at the end of the cast, but just crank it slow and it works beautifully. Just purchased a couple more, also look for this lure in the Rainbow Trout color at some Dick's Sporting Goods. Good Luck!

This lure is one of the best ones i have ever used on trout.Sometimes it comes through the water in a circle,it's best to jerk it after a cast to get it started right. I use a fly rod and you can feel when it's coming through the water right.I've caught a lot of 5 lb. plus on this.The first time i tried this lure i hooked a 10 lb. rainbow,after about five minutes it got off, when i looked @ the lure 5 of the hooks were straightend out.If you get it take the hooks off and replace them with better brand.
